While in Hamburg there was a fender strat that John really wanted but he never had the money to buy it. Rory Storm, also there at the time, was a particularly good money saver and agreed to buy John the Strat. Rory's band weren't too happy when they heard and convinced Rory to buy the Strat for the Hurricaines instead. John was not best pleased.
